Buddhist True Network TV from South Korea does one thing, and it does it well: pure, meditative Buddhist music. No chatter, no ads, just an unbroken stream of temple chants, ritual drums, and traditional Korean instruments like the gayageum and daegeum. The tempo is deliberate, almost hypnotic. It's the kind of radio you put on at 3 AM when sleep won't come, or during a long afternoon of writing when silence feels too empty.
